Overview

ByteFence Anti-Malware is a program developed by Byte Technologies. The most used version is 2.3.0.23,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. Upon installation, it defines an auto-start registry entry which allows the program run on each boot for the user which installed it. It adds a background controller service that is set to automatically run. Delaying the start of this service is possible through the service manager. A scheduled task is added to Windows Task Scheduler in order to launch the program at various scheduled times (the schedule varies depending on the version). The software is designed to connect to the Internet and adds a Windows Firewall exception in order to do so without being interfered with. The main program executable is ByteFence.exe. The software installer includes 28 files and is usually about 8.66 MB (9,079,144 bytes). In comparison to the total number of users, most PCs are running the OS Windows 10 as well as Windows 7 (SP1). While about 60% of users of ByteFence Anti-Malware come from the United States, it is also popular in Italy and France.

Program behaviorsBehaviors exhibited

Scheduled Task
  • ByteFence.exe is scheduled as a task named 'ByteFence Scan' (runs daily at 3:14).
Scheduled Task (Boot/Login)
  • ByteFence.exe is automatically launched at startup through a scheduled task named ByteFence.
Service
  • ByteFenceService.exe runs as a service named 'ByteFence Anti-Malware Service' (ByteFenceService) "ByteFence Anti-Malware protetcion service".
Startup File (User Run)
  • ByteFence.exe is loaded in the current user (HKCU) registry as an auto-starting executable named 'ByteFence' and executes as "C:\Program Files\ByteFence\ByteFence.exe" /a.
2 Windows Firewall Allowed Programs
  • ByteFence.exe is added as a firewall exception for 'C:\Program Files\ByteFence\ByteFence.exe'.
  • Uninstall.exe is added as a firewall exception for 'C:\Program Files\ByteFence\uninstall.exe'.

How do I remove ByteFence Anti-Malware?

You can uninstall ByteFence Anti-Malware from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program ByteFence Anti-Malware,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ove ByteFence Anti-Malware.
